Deja, get yourself a level and some strips of cardboard. take the cardboard and stuff it under a leg of the machine until the leveler says it is level. You want to make sure your machine is level so it won't throw off your barrings.

A loud noise during the spin cycle of a washing machine, like the LG WM3470CW, can have a few different causes. Here are some possible reasons and solutions: 1. Unbalanced Load: Sometimes, the noise can be caused by an unbalanced load. Even if the washer is empty, redistributing the laundry to balance the load can help reduce the noise. 2. Worn Out Parts: If you hear a high-pitched squealing sound, it could be due to worn-out parts like tub bearings, drive belt, or drum bearings. Getting these parts replaced should fix the noise issue. 3. Foreign Objects: Sometimes, objects like coins, nails, or small clothing items can get stuck between the inner and outer basket of the washer, causing noise. Make sure to check for and remove any foreign objects to prevent damage and reduce the noise. 4. Defective Shock Absorbers: If you're hearing a loud banging noise, it could be due to defective shock absorbers. These help prevent excessive movement during the spin cycle, and if one is broken, it can cause the basket to move too much and create noise. Getting the shock absorbers replaced should solve the problem.
